Contracts Manager (Utilities - Rail) London
About the company: Our client is has over 20 years experience in the rail sector and is a subsidiary of a leading group with over 200 years construction experience. They are an accredited supplier to Network Rail and London Underground and operate throughout the South East and Midlands area. The group has is a leading company with a turnover of £500 million.
About the Role: Our client is looking for an experienced Contracts Manager who will be able to oversee the completion of a major new development in London. They are looking for someone to take control from day one and who has the drive and enthusiasm to be a number one on site and ensure that all works are completed correctly and on time.
About the requirements: You will have a strong background in Civil Engineering and will have had previous experience of being a Contracts Manager in a similar role within the utility sector. You will need to have very strong communication skills and be able to forge strong working relationships. A proven track record in delivery of contracts is essential.
About the benefits/rewards: The benefits of this role apart from joining an established and expanding company, is a substantial salary that is also enhanced with a bonus and good benefits
